Last man in

Colin Campbell
by Colin Campbell on 24/04/23 18:00

 

For those of you who work in the industry that I work in, you'll have noticed that NHS dentistry in England is on its knees or on its face.

And so, before we go any further into this, it's worth me stating here that I am absolutely clear on the fact that we need a heavily invested core dental service for the people that need it most to secure their oral health and their dignity moving forwards.

I believe that is a minimum standard for our country and nobody seems to be willing to do it politically.

But beyond that, what do we do next?

If you are the last practice in your locality to give up your NHS contract, your practice will be overrun with disenfranchised, disenchanted people who don't want to pay privately for their dentistry, but feel they have to.

You'll be left with the dross at the bottom of the barrel constantly having to apologise for the fact that you made a decision to provide good dentistry instead of the decision to provide dentistry that you don't want to do, in a system that's clearly broken.

It's worth thinking about as you're nervous, deciding which direction you want your career to take because if you are the last one in, the guys that you're going to have to look after and talk to and engage with, are going to be the ones that were the last ones to come.
